.Product_container__MYXFC{height:calc(100vh - 100px);display:flex;align-items:flex-start}.Product_left___Khfj{flex:1 1;display:flex;align-items:center;justify-content:center}.Product_right__Wm70U{flex:1 1;padding:20px}.Product_imgContainer__mMnKi{width:80%;height:80%;position:relative}.Product_imgContainer__mMnKi img{width:100%;height:100%;object-fit:cover;border-radius:8px}.Product_price__pWB_q{color:#d1411e;font-size:24px;font-weight:400;border-bottom:1px solid #d1411e}.Product_sizes__pIlDY{width:40%;display:flex;flex-wrap:wrap;gap:10px}.Product_size__DxP8f{width:35px;height:35px;position:relative;cursor:pointer}.Product_size__DxP8f:nth-child(2){width:43px;height:43px}.Product_size__DxP8f:last-child{width:50px;height:50px}.Product_number__gGM2Z{position:absolute;top:-5px;right:-20px;background-color:teal;color:#fff;font-size:14px;padding:0 5px;border-radius:10px;white-space:nowrap}.Product_ingredients__co_vT{display:flex;flex-wrap:wrap;margin-bottom:30px}.Product_option__3mYF5{display:flex;align-items:center;margin-right:10px;font-size:14px;font-weight:500}.Product_option__3mYF5 input,.Product_option__3mYF5 label{cursor:pointer}.Product_checkbox__sL4hj{width:20px;height:20px}.Product_quantity__Y1Y_4{width:85px;height:30px;padding:10px 27px}.Product_button__QS9x_{height:30px;margin-left:10px;background-color:#d1411e;color:#fff;border:none;font-weight:500;cursor:pointer;border-radius:2px}html[dir=rtl] .Product_button__QS9x_{margin-right:10px;margin-left:0}.Product_button__QS9x_:hover{background-color:#af2600}@media (max-width:768px){.Product_container__MYXFC{height:auto;flex-direction:column;padding:10px;align-items:center}.Product_left___Khfj,.Product_right__Wm70U{width:100%}.Product_imgContainer__mMnKi{width:100%;max-width:400px;height:auto;margin:0 auto}.Product_imgContainer__mMnKi img{width:100%;height:auto;object-fit:cover}.Product_title__1e9TR{margin:10px 0;font-size:24px;text-align:center}.Product_sizes__pIlDY{width:100%;justify-content:center}.Product_ingredients__co_vT{flex-direction:column;align-items:flex-start}.Product_option__3mYF5{margin:10px 0;font-size:18px}.Product_checkbox__sL4hj{width:25px;height:25px}.Product_button__QS9x_,.Product_quantity__Y1Y_4{width:100%;height:50px;padding:10px 20px;font-size:18px;margin-top:10px}}